The newly discovered archaeological evidence served to _______ credence to the historian's longstanding theory regarding ancient trans-Saharan trade routes. Which verb correctly completes the fixed collocation in the sentence?

  1. lendAnswer
  2. B
    give
  3. C
    grant
  4. D
    yield

Answer

The correct verb is 'lend', forming the fixed collocation 'lend credence to'.
The correct phrase is 'lend credence to'. In standard English, the noun 'credence' specifically pairs with the verb 'lend' when expressing that new evidence or facts make an idea, statement, or theory more believable.

Step-by-Step Solution

1
Identify the target noun phrase and prepositions in the sentence structure.
The target phrase is '_______ credence to'.
Recognizing the head noun ('credence') helps isolate the specific fixed verb-noun collocation required by standard English usage.
2
Evaluate standard idiomatic verb pairings for 'credence to'.
'lend credence to' is the recognized formal collocation meaning to make something plausible or trustworthy.
English collocations rely on fixed lexical pairings that cannot be substituted with near-synonyms without creating unidiomatic expressions.

Key Concept

Fixed Verb-Noun Collocations
